Suchla and Kyle Lee Felter of Oronoco were accused of ...You are allowed a maximum of 40 hours of work per week. Your work must be within 50 miles of the work release facility. Your employer will be contacted by WRF staff to verify work schedules. You can not work more than six days in a row.To find jail inmates in Winona County Minnesota, use Winona County jail roster or online inmate search. The Olmsted County Sheriff’s Office (OCSO) consists of 196 dedicated employees led by Sheriff Kevin Torgerson. Approximately 99 staff work in the Adult Detention Center (ADC), and 97 work in the Law Enforcement Center (LEC). To find out if someone you know has been recently arrested a

To find out if someone you know has been recently arrested and booked into the Olmsted County Adult Detention Center, call the jail’s booking line at 507-328-6790. There may be an automated method of looking them up by their name over the phone, or you may be directed to speak to someone at the jail. The Olmsted County Adult Detention Center celebrated it's first Foundations in Manufacturing graduating class on June 30, 2022. Foundations in Manufacturing is a three-week entry-level college course that will allow participants to explore potential careers in manufacturing, while learning the basic skills it takes to be successful. ...Medicine Matters Sharing successes, challenges and daily happenings in the Department of Medicine ARTICLE: Estimated Use of Prescription Medications Among Individuals Incarcerated ...

Call 507-328-6790 for infoA property's tax capacity is calculated by multiplying the taxable market value by the state‐mandated classification rate. The final step is to calculate the local property tax rate by dividing the property tax revenue needed in a jurisdiction by its total tax capacity. The county auditor will also calculate and apply any homestead credits ...
